In 2020 ASTARTA initiated obtaining an ESG Risk Rating by Sustainalytics, a globally recognised provider of environmental, social and governance (ESG) research, ratings and data.
Built on a transparent methodology, Sustainalytics' ESG Risk Ratings empower investors with a coherent and consistent approach to assessing financially material Environmental, Social and Governance (ESG) data and issues that affect the long-term performance of their investments at both the security and portfolio level.
Sustainalytics' Global ESG Risk Ratings span more than 12 000 companies and encompass most major global indices.
With an overall score of 32.6 ASTARTA was ranked as No 3 out of 89 companies in the Agriculture Subindustry globally covered by Sustainalytics, and No 179 out of 532 in the Food Products Industry.
Sustainalytics recognised the Company's management of material ESG issues such as Community Relations, Human Capital, Human Rights and Business Ethics, as strong.
The assessment also covers a host of material ESG topics such as Resource Use, Land Use, Biodiversity, Corporate Governance, Carbon and Corporate Governance, among others.

Astarta Holding PLC is a Cyprus-based agriculture company, that specializes in sugar production, grain and oilseeds growing, soybean processing and cattle farming. The farmlands, sugar plants and cattle operations are mainly located in Ukraine. The Company's activities are divided into four main segments: Sugar Production, Agriculture, Soybean Processing, and Cattle Farming. Its Sugar Production segment is engaged in the production and wholesale of white and raw sugar and its by-products. The Agriculture segment is responsible for the cultivation and sale of crops, such as corn, wheat, sunseeds, rapeseeds, and others. The Soybean Processing segment is engaged in soybean and soybean meal and oil production and sale. The Cattle Farming Segment is engaged in dairy cattle raising and milk production and sale. Other Group operations mainly comprise the production and sales of fodder and gas.
